The volume of a cube is 27000 cubic inches. What is the length of one side?
anyanavicka [17]

Given:

Volume of a cube = 27,000 in^3

(Note: A cube has equal sides)

The volume of a cube = a^3

So,

\begin{gathered} 27000=a^3 \\ \sqrt[3]{27000}\text{ = a} \\ a\text{ = 30 in.} \end{gathered}

Therefore, the lenght of one side is 30 inches.
